    This place is not as previous postings would leave one to believe. I had chosen this place based on two things: Yelp postings/ ratings and the menu. I wanted breakfast. According to our server, What we got was a "new menu and there was no longer breakfast." That said, our lunches ranged from good to very good. We shared fried green tomatoes- you get the whole tomato, coating was good, and the accompanying sauce was tasty. I had a BLT. It was fine. The men in our group really liked their burgers and my dad enjoy his crab bisque which seemed "bottomless" and had an acceptable amount of crab. He also had hush puppies. While they were good but not great, he liked the presentation of the two together. While I am on the fence about returning, the men in our group are ready to go back soon. If we go back, I would get the fried green tomatoes and crab bisque.

    New owners ruined it. Me and my family have been coming to NN burger for years, like since 2015…read more When we came back eariler this year, the table service was terrible. Picking up your order from the counter was perfect, it was quick and the food was fresh. The table-side service they do now is a huge problem. Our food took forever to get to us, and it was cold and soggy. A minor problem that I wanted to point out is what they did to the fries. The famous twister fries are now two separate things, "twisters" and "chips". The only difference is that the "chips" are shorter; the difference is also not specified on the menu. It used to be that you ordered fries, plain and simple, and you would get a mountain of them. Now it's a confusing process to get them and what you end up with is a measly handful of cold and soggy fries. The live music is still great, but everything else just took away the uniqueness and excitement of this place. This place used to be the best burger place ever, very genuine and a local favorite. Now it is just a cheap tourist trap. Will not be coming again. TLDR; the table-side service takes forever and ruins the quality of the food, the menu adjustments are confusing and vague, and the new portion sizes are way smaller.
